New KFOR commander, Italian General Giuseppe Emilio Gay, has assumed control of the international peacekeeping force in Kosovo. Gay has taken over command from French Lieutenant General Xavier Bout de Marnhac. New KFOR commander takes over The handover ceremony was led by the commander of Joint NATO Command in Naples, U.S. Admiral Mark Fitzgerald, and was also attended by UNMIK Chief Lamberto Zannier, Kosovo President Fatmir Sejdiu, and International Civil Representative Pieter Feith. The KFOR commander’s mandate lasts for one year. The peacekeeping contingent in Kosovo numbers over 16,000, and they will continue operating in accordance with UN Security Council Resolution 1244 and the Kumanovo Agreement.
